Lessons From My Dog


Do you have one of those smug all-knowing dogs? Well, I kinda do. His name is Mulligan. He’s 12 and VERY wise, but he has more of a super chill vibe about him.  


In fact, he is the epitome of fantasticness and quite possibly the SWEETEST soul I’ve ever known. I like to think I’ve gleaned just a smidgen of his wisdom in our time together. Here’s the short list of things I’ve learned (in no particular order). 


  1. Water is good for the soul. Get to it. Hang out around it. Find time to frolic and swim. 

  2. Adventures start with getting in the truck. Anytime you’re on an adventure, you should stop for ice cream. 

  3. Every time you step outside, pause and take a moment to delight in whatever you may find…sunshine, rain, snow, wind, hellish humidity, slicing cold… embrace it all. For a moment. 

  4. Growing old is a bitch. Patience and willingness to adapt are essential to continuing to do the things you love. 

  5. Always greet others in a friendly manner…a gentle nod, a slight smile, a quick kiss, a little sniff, or nose to the crotch (the last one is all him).

  6. Fears (thunderstorms, fireworks, stairs…whatever they may be) are legitimate and real. One may not like them, but one can survive them.

  7. Naps are a thing of beauty. Nap often. Nap hard.

  8. Make the time to wander, smell the flowers and take the scenic route. The road less traveled is always better. 

  9. Find joy whenever and wherever you can.

  10. Old dogs can (and do) learn new tricks. All the time. No matter their age.


My Mulligan (aka…SWEETNESS, Sweets, Snuggie Buggies, McHandsomepants, Snugglies) lives life as a precious gift, a present. He amazes me every day. I’m honored to be his Lady. ☺️


And in case, you’ve never noticed god is dog spelled backward. Just sayin’.  😉🤷‍♀️🐾
